Starting Android app development involves a well-defined product objective and awareness of device variety. Clarifying the MVP, choosing an architecture, and outlining key user flows early helps keep the initial release targeted and minimizes rework as the app expands.
Once the foundation is set, focus moves to UI consistency, performance, and compatibility across OS versions and screen dimensions. Robust state management, prudent networking, and dependable analytics/crash reporting simplify maintenance and iteration after the Google Play launch.
